腾讯云TStack实现Oracle上云:开放灵活与成本降低

0 下载量 7 浏览量 更新于2024-08-27 收藏 535KB PDF 举报
本文主要探讨了腾讯云TStack上云Oracle应用的实践与转型。在传统的IOE架构(Integrated Open Enterprise,包括Unix小型机、光纤交换网络和磁盘阵列)中,Oracle运行在封闭且昂贵的专用设备上,这种架构在面对大数据量、快速业务变化和对弹性需求增强的云计算时代显得不再适应。腾讯云TStack通过引入开放的“X86服务器+高速以太网络+分布式软件定义存储”架构,将Oracle迁移到更加灵活、低成本且易于扩展的云环境。 云Oracle的第一步是将Oracle单实例部署到TStack上,这涉及以下几个关键步骤: 1. 在TStack计算资源池中创建虚拟机(VM),安装单实例Oracle软件和Ceph客户端,以便于数据存储。 2. 从TStack存储资源池中创建Ceph云盘,并通过Ceph的块设备接口挂载给VM,作为操作系统块设备。 3. 利用Oracle的自动存储管理(ASM)功能,将挂载的块设备组合成Oracle文件系统。 Ceph的块存储技术确保了与传统磁盘阵列类似的IO性能,使得云化后的Oracle在性能上没有显著损失。通过与腾讯云团队的合作,单实例云Oracle的部署过程得以简化,从传统模式的长时间部署缩短至半小时内完成。 相比于传统IOE架构,云Oracle的优势主要体现在: - 开放性:云Oracle基于开放标准的x86服务器、以太网络和Ceph等组件,降低了对专有硬件的依赖,有利于数据中心的云化部署和大规模扩展。 - 灵活性:云环境下的VM可以根据需求动态创建和扩展,云盘的容量和性能可根据业务增长进行调整,提供了更好的资源利用率和成本效益。 腾讯云TStack通过其强大的计算、网络和存储资源,成功地将Oracle应用从复杂的IOE架构迁移到了更加高效、灵活和经济的云架构中,助力企业应对快速变化的业务需求和降低成本。